Diff for /loncom/xml/run.pm between versions 1.19 and 1.21

version 1.19, 2001/10/05 22:27:41 version 1.21, 2001/11/29 19:03:58
Line 1 Line 1
 package Apache::run;  package Apache::run;
   #
   # $Id$
   #
   # Copyright Michigan State University Board of Trustees
   #
   # This file is part of the LearningOnline Network with CAPA (LON-CAPA).
   #
   # LON-CAPA is free software; you can redistribute it and/or modify
   # it under the terms of the GNU General Public License as published by
   # the Free Software Foundation; either version 2 of the License, or
   # (at your option) any later version.
   #
   # LON-CAPA is distributed in the hope that it will be useful,
   # but WITHOUT ANY WARRANTY; without even the implied warranty of
   # M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
   # GNU General Public License for more details.
   #
   # You should have received a copy of the GNU General Public License
   # along with LON-CAPA; if not, write to the Free Software
   # Foundation, Inc., 59 Temple Place, Suite 330, Boston, MA  02111-1307  USA
   #
   # /home/httpd/html/adm/gpl.txt
   #
   # http://www.lon-capa.org/
   #
   
 sub evaluateold {  sub evaluateold {
   my ($expression,$safeeval,$decls) = @_;    my ($expression,$safeeval,$decls) = @_;
Line 71  sub dump { Line 96  sub dump {
   my $dump='';    my $dump='';
   foreach my $symname (sort keys %{$safeeval->varglob('main::')}) {    foreach my $symname (sort keys %{$safeeval->varglob('main::')}) {
     if (($symname!~/^\_/) && ($symname!~/\:$/)) {      if (($symname!~/^\_/) && ($symname!~/\:$/)) {
       if ($safeeval->reval('defined $'.$symname)) {        if ($safeeval->reval('defined($'.$symname.')')) {
  $dump.='$'.$symname.'='.$safeeval->reval('$'.$symname)."\n";   $dump.='$'.$symname.'='.$safeeval->reval('$'.$symname)."\n";
       }        }
       if ($safeeval->reval('defined @'.$symname)) {        if ($safeeval->reval('defined @'.$symname)) {

Removed from v.1.19  
changed lines
  Added in v.1.21


FreeBSD-CVSweb <freebsd-cvsweb@FreeBSD.org>